The bill requires that the Colorado Department of Education streamline application processes and other requirements for extended learning opportunity programs that address the learning impacts from the COVID-19 pandemic. 10:54:25 AM Representative Bacon answered questions from the committee. 10:54:46 AM Nicholas Martinez, representing Transform Education Now, testified in support of the bill. 11:08:16 AM Melissa Bloom, representing Colorado Department of Education, was available to answer committee questions. 11:08:17 AM Representative Bacon introduced amendment L.001 and explained the amendment (Attachment A). 11:25:06 AM Motion Adopt amendment L.001 Moved Larson Seconded Exum Baisley Caraveo Exum Geitner Kipp Larson Michaelson Jenet Young Excused McLachlan YES: 0 NO: 0 EXC: 1 ABS: 0 FINAL ACTION: Pass Without Objection 11:25:29 AM Representative Bacon gave closing remarks on the bill. 11:32:58 AM Motion Refer House Bill 21-1259, as amended, to the Committee of the Whole.
